New Order To Perform In Sydney and Melbourne

by Paul Cashmere on October 8, 2019

in News

New Order will perform shows in Sydney and Melbourne in March 2020.

The shows will feature special guests Confidence Man for both Sydney and Melbourne and Cut Copy for Melbourne only.

New Order 2020 features original members Bernard Sumner, Stephen Morris and Gillian Gilbert.

New Order hits in Australia are:

Blue Monday (no 13, 1983)
Shellshock (no 23, 1986)
Bizarre Love Triangle (no 5, 1986)
True Faith (no 8, 1987)
Touched By The Hand of God (no 15, 1987)
Blue Monday 1988 (no 4, 1988)
Fine Time (no 20, 1988)
World In Motion (no 21, 1990)
Regret (no 26, 1993)
60 Miles an Hour (no 37, 2001)

11 March, Sydney, Hordern Pavilion
14 March, Melbourne, Sidney Myer Music Bowl
